#bd26ce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bd26ce is composed of 74.1% red, 14.9% green and 80.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 81.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 293.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.9% and a lightness of 47.8%. #bd26ce color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4cff with #7b009d.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

#bd26ce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bd26ce has RGB values of R:189, G:38, B:206 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 12396238.

Hex triplet bd26ce #bd26ce
RGB Decimal 189, 38, 206 rgb(189,38,206)
RGB Percent 74.1, 14.9, 80.8 rgb(74.1%,14.9%,80.8%)
CMYK 8, 82, 0, 19
HSL 293.9°, 68.9, 47.8 hsl(293.9,68.9%,47.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 293.9°, 81.6, 80.8
Web Safe cc33cc #cc33cc
CIE-LAB 47.833, 75.636, -53.8
XYZ 32.819, 16.663, 59.877
xyY 0.3, 0.152, 16.663
CIE-LCH 47.833, 92.818, 324.576
CIE-LUV 47.833, 53.516, -89.548
Hunter-Lab 40.821, 72.075, -58.394
Binary 10111101, 00100110, 11001110

Shades and Tints of #bd26ce

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070107 is the darkest color, while #fdf6f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#bd26ce

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817183 is the less saturated color, while #db00f4 is the most saturated one.
